
c语言函数指针(c函数指针定义)
- 科技
- 2023-10-09
- 6

很多朋友对于c函数指针定义和c语言函数指针不太懂,今天就由小编来为大家分享,希望可以帮助到大家,下面一起来看看吧! 函数指针的定义是什么 数组、结构体、也可以指向一个函...
很多朋友对于c函数指针定义和c语言函数指针不太懂,今天就由小编来为大家分享,希望可以帮助到大家,下面一起来看看吧!
函数指针的定义是什么
数组、结构体、也可以指向一个函数。一个函数在编译时被分配一个 。这个 就称为函数指针。可以用一个指针变量指向函数,然后通过该指针变量调用此函数。
函数指针的定义是什么 顾名思义,函数指针就是函数的指针。它是一个指针,指向一个函数。
是的。函数指针就是函数的指针,它是一个指针,指向一个函数。这正如用指针变量可指向整型变量、字符型、数组一样,这里是指向函数。
分析:函数指针数组是一个其元素是函数指针的数组。那么也就是说,此数据结构是是一个数组,且其元素是一个指向函数 的指针。
函数指针是指向函数的指针变量。 因而“函数指针”本身首先应是指针变量,只不过该指针变量指向函数。这正如用指针变量可指向整型变量、字符型、数组一样,这里是指向函数。函数指针有两个用途:调用函数和做函数的参数。
C语言函数指针定义
指针概念:变量的 (计算机内存字节的编号)叫做指针,存放变量 的变量叫指针变 量,简言之,指针是用来存放 的。作用:指向这个变量或数组的首 ,是变量的间接引用方式。
C语言中的函数名表示函数的首 ,即函数 的人口 。
指针概念是构成C/C++的重要元素之一,是变量的一种类型,存放的是指定类型数据的 ,而同类型变量存放的是数据。指针变量:就是一个变量,其值是可变的,与整形变量、浮点变量等等的命名规则完全相同。
typedef void*(*pFn)();pFn可以这样理解:首先pFn是一个指针,指针指向一个函数(或者说pFn是一个函数指针),此函数返回一个无类型的指针。最终定义的变量及函数都是指针罢了,不过是指针的类型不同。
指针(Pointer)是编程语言中的一个对象,利用 ,它的值直接指向(points to)存在电脑存储器中另一个地方的值。由于通过 能找到所需的变量单元,可以说, 指向该变量单元。因此,将 形象化的称为“指针”。
c语言指针是 !
1、c语言指针其实是一个整形变量,与其它数据不同的是,它的作用是用来存储其它变量的 。指针(Pointer)是编程语言中的一个对象,利用 ,它的值直接指向(pointsto)存在电脑存储器中另一个地方的值。
2、指针就是1个变量,他也是一个存放内容的内存空间。指针存放的内容是另一个内存空间的起始 。不同于一般变量存放的就是变量值。
3、指针是一个用来指示一个内存 的计算机语言的变量或 处理器(CPU)中寄存(Register)。指针一般出现在比较近机器语言的语言,如汇编语言或C语言。面向对象的语言如Java一般避免用指针。指针一般指向一个函数或一个变量。
4、表示成员选择(指针),选择结构体的成员变量。结构:运算符 - 是指向结构体成员运算符,结合方向为自左向右。用法:对象指针-成员名。
C语言指针基本概念及其指针变量的定义是什么
C语言 指针就是变量的 ;指针变量就是存放变量 的变量。
语言中,指针是一种类型,被称为“指针类型”。指针类型描述的是一个 ,这个 指向内存中另外一个对象的位置。简单地说,指针表示的是它所指向对象的 。
概念这种东西不用多说。指针变量记录的是内存 。
指针,是C语言中的一个重要概念及其特点,也是掌握C语言比较困难的部分。
如果你还想了解更多这方面的信息,记得收藏关注本站。
本文链接:http://www.depponpd.com/ke/54610.html